Blackberry Dumplings Recipe

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 6 people 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ound blackberries (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 2 cups sifted flour
  • 3 teaspoons ba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• 6 tablespoons cold unsalted butter (cut into pieces)
  • ¾ cup buttermilk
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Prepare the blackberry sauce by combining blackberries, sugar, water, lemon juice, and ground cinnamon in a medium pot. Simmer until the berries soften.
  2. For the dumpling dough, mix together flour, baking powder, ground cinnamon, salt, and sugar in a bowl. Cut in cold butter until crumbly and stir in buttermilk until just combined.
  3. Drop spoonfuls of dough into the simmering sauce and cover tightly. Cook on low heat for about 10 minutes without lifting the lid.
  4. Serve warm with additional blackberry sauce and toppings like whipped cream or ice cream.
